3/4 cup Sugar
1 tbsp Flour
1/2 tsp Salt, optional
2/3 cup Pineapple juice
1 Egg, beaten
1 tsp Lemon juice
1 cup Acini de pepe, uncooked
3 can Mandarin oranges (11 ounce cans), drained
20 oz Pineapple tidbits in juice, drained
20 oz Crushed pineapple in juice, drained
8 oz Cool Whip
2 cup Miniature marshmallows
|
|
Mix sugar, flour, and salt (if desired) in pineapple juice and beaten egg. Cook mixture over medium heat until thickened. Add lemon juice. Cool. Prepare Acini De Pepe according to package directions. Cool.
When both are cooled, add pineapple, whipped topping, and marshmallows. Mix well. Serve chilled.
Serves 8-10
